THE FELLOWSHIP OF THE RING
Friday Jan 10, 2025
Friday Jan 10, 2025
There are few lines of poetry as imbued with mysticism and ancient promise as those spoken in J.R.R. Tolkien's The Lord of the Rings:"From the ashes a fire shall be woken,A light from the shadows shall spring,Renewed shall be blade that was broken,The crownless again shall be king."These words are more than prophecy; they are a spell, woven from the very threads of fate and entwined into the fabric of the universe. They speak of a cosmic cycle….destruction followed by rebirth, light born from the deepest darkness, and the unshakable return of the lost and broken to their rightful place in the grand design.The image of fire rising from ashes is an ancient alchemical truth: from dissolution and decay, new life and energy are born. Ash, a symbol of death and transformation, gives birth to a flame….one that burns with a new vitality, untamed and defiant of the weight of the past. This is not a mundane fire but one awakened by destiny itself, carrying the essence of ancient wisdom and primal power. It is not mere survival, but a roaring force of creation, a rebirth that cannot be stopped.The shadows, too, are not just darkness. They are the raw, unfathomable depths of the unknown. From this place of mystery, a light shall rise….not a light of clarity, but of revelation. It is the illumination that comes when all seems lost, when the way is obscured, and the path uncertain. It is the light discovered only by the seeker, the wanderer who ventures through the dark. This light does not simply reveal the world….it transforms it, unveiling realms hidden beneath the surface of things. It is not born of the sun, but from the heart of shadows themselves….ancient, secret, infinitely wise.A broken blade, once shattered and cast aside, now sings once more with the promise of restoration. But this is no mere physical repair. It is a mystical renewal, where the very essence of the blade is reforged in the fires of fate. This blade, tempered not just by heat, but by suffering, loss, and the passage of time, carries not only the scars of battle but the wisdom and strength born from them. It is a weapon of destiny, forged for a higher purpose and wielded by one who understands the deep mysteries of the world.And finally, the crown-less….those cast aside, forgotten, forsaken…..shall rise to their rightful place. This is not a simple return to power but a mystical ascent, a reclamation of a throne that transcends the material world. It is the fulfillment of a cosmic law, the coming into one's true nature, where destiny cannot be denied. The crownless do not merely reclaim earthly rule but ascend to a higher realm of kingship….a kingship born not of birthright or conquest but of an ancient, spiritual force. The crown that once eluded them is now revealed as a symbol not of authority, but of deep, innate power…..a power that emanates from the heart of the universe itself.These words, whispered from the ancient mouths of prophets and sages, carry within them the promise of cosmic order…..a return to balance and unity after chaos. They speak of the magical cycles of the world….of death and rebirth, shadow and light, destruction and creation. They remind us that even in the darkest times, the fire of transformation is waiting to be awakened, the light of hope hidden in the shadows, the broken shall be renewed, and those who have been cast down will rise again.In the great dance of the cosmos, nothing is ever truly lost. From the ashes, the fire shall rise; from the forgotten depths of shadow, the light of destiny will spring. TRUE WISDOM
Sunday Jan 05, 2025
Sunday Jan 05, 2025
"This is yet another in the series of quotes that have emerged over the years, some stretching back decades. This time, however, they are accompanied by a written reflection, a window into the workings of my mind. Yet, I must say, these words did not spring initially from thought, not by a long shot; they flowed from a deeper realm….one that resides within the heart and soul, a place beyond the grasp of the conscious mind.""In coming to the true wisdom of the heart we offer no resistance to circumstance, surrendering to it all with the utmost humility, we come before love, before God, wherein all questions are answered beautifully, and without reservation. Nigel Lott, teaandzen.orgThe profound statement, “In coming to the true wisdom of the heart we offer no resistance to circumstance, surrendering to it all with the utmost humility, we come before love, before God, wherein all questions are answered beautifully, and without reservation,” captures the essence of spiritual wisdom. It suggests that the path to true understanding and peace is not through forceful striving or intellectual pursuit, but through surrender, acceptance, and a deep humility toward the unfolding of life.At the core of this wisdom is the idea of resistance—the notion that much of human suffering arises from our unwillingness to accept life as it is. When we resist circumstances, we fight against reality, creating inner turmoil. True wisdom, however, lies in releasing this resistance and allowing ourselves to be fully present with whatever comes our way. By surrendering, we stop struggling to control our surroundings, and instead, we trust in the flow of life…..indeed not an easy task.This surrender is not passive or weak. It requires humility—a willingness to acknowledge that we do not have all the answers, and that there is a larger, divine force at play. In this space of humility, we let go of the ego’s need to be in charge and make peace with the unfolding mystery of life. When we relinquish our need for control, we allow ourselves to experience a deeper connection to love and God……a force that transcends logic and reason.In this space of surrender, all questions—whether about purpose, meaning, or the nature of existence…..are answered in their own way, effortlessly and beautifully. Love becomes the ultimate guide, offering clarity that is not intellectual but experiential. In coming before love or God, we experience an inner peace that needs no explanation or justification.Ultimately, this wisdom teaches that peace, clarity, and understanding are found not in resistance or in seeking endless answers, but in surrendering with grace and humility. By coming before love and allowing it to guide us, we discover that all our questions dissolve into the serenity of a heart fully at peace with the world as it is.
